Output 5150e26566c51a87efdc2178c03daf4c52177fb607a632a24669d4a39ee83800:6

value
23104
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 04d1c8c0af5e13911221b937b5fc9d15bef6af34 OP_EQUALVERIFY OP_CHECKSIG
address
1SV1q3hU2zG1K8cMuiz16dK82Z7USCR23
transaction
5150e26566c51a87efdc2178c03daf4c52177fb607a632a24669d4a39ee83800
confirmations
266030
spent
true